Men across the country will begin sprouting facial hair as part of Movember, the annual campaign to increase awareness of men’s health issues. Jesse Hayman with the Movember Foundation says getting men to talk about their health issues is an ongoing challenge. He says where men are right now, it’s no where near where we need to be. Hayman explains men still aren’t asking for help or talking about their health issues as they arise. The Movember campaign gets men to shave their faces on November 1st, and grow their beards and mustaches for the entire month of November, sparking conversations. Over the past number of years, Canadians have raised more than $175 million to support men’s health programs.
